Pedri Eyeing Barça Return Against Athletic Bilbao – Report

Written by Patrick Echatah

Barcelona midfielder Pedri is hoping to return ahead of schedule and be available to feature against Athletic Bilbao in La Liga on March 12 at San Mames.

Diario AS reckon Pedri hasn’t been ruled out of the clash in a couple of weeks, although it is thought to be “very difficult, but not impossible” for the youngster to play.

Pedri has been out since injuring a hamstring in the first leg of Barcelona’s Europa League tie with Manchester United and was expected to miss a month.

It was initially thought that Pedri would return a week later against Real Madrid but there is a chance he could be back a week ahead of schedule.

The report states that Pedri’s been feeling pretty good as he hits the recovery trail which has led to optimism he’s not too far away from a return.

Barcelona certainly missed Pedri against Manchester United but will be able to welcome Gavi back at the weekend as he returns after missing out in midweek through suspension.

Lecce sporting director Pantaleo Corvino has confirmed the club would like to keep hold of Barcelona defender Samuel Umtiti if possible.

Umtiti is enjoying a loan spell with the Italian side and has made 12 Serie A appearances this season for the club.

It’s not clear yet what will happen with Umtiti next season, but Corvino says he’d be happy to talk to Barcelona about extending the Frenchman’s stay.

“If we have the go-ahead from the player and from Barça, that can be explored. In the summer, Umtiti already chose our project,” he said.
